[QUOTE="LittleDudesMom, post: 544807, member: 805"] [SIZE=3][FONT='comic sans ms']Number four person who agrees with deactivating the phone! You don't engage in a physical battle with a difficult child who is bigger than you. You don't engage in a physical battle with anyone, for that matter. You turn off her phone and you be the parent who says, "until you can fulfill your basic personal hygiene issues on a regular basis, the phone will stay off. You will loose TV and computer privileges until I see you are making an effort to take care of yourself. You may believe this is harsh, but these things are basic requirements for living. There will be no discussion. I pay for phone, the computer, the tv, etc., and I will decide when your privileges are returning." If your daughter becomes violent with you, call 911. It's a tough lesson cb, but one that is absolutely necessary if you want her to move forward and have any type of respect for authority and chance of success in your life.
